Wood pile removal services involve the careful clearing and disposal of stored firewood, timber, or other wood debris from residential properties. This process typically includes gathering the wood, breaking down larger logs if necessary, and hauling away the material to appropriate disposal or recycling facilities. Service providers ensure that the area is left clean and free of wood debris, helping homeowners maintain a tidy outdoor space. These services are often customized to suit the size of the wood pile and the specific needs of the property, whether it’s a small backyard or a larger estate.
This service helps address common problems such as cluttered yards, pest infestations, and safety hazards. An overgrown or neglected wood pile can attract unwanted pests like termites, rodents, or insects, which may pose risks to the home’s structure or overall health. Additionally, large or unstable wood piles can become safety hazards, especially in windy conditions or during storms. Removing old or unused wood also reduces fire risk, particularly in dry seasons, and creates more usable space for gardening, recreation, or other outdoor activities.
Properties that typically utilize wood pile removal services include homes with fireplaces, wood-burning stoves, or outdoor fire pits, where firewood is stored regularly. These services are also useful for homeowners who have recently had a property cleanup, renovation, or landscaping project that resulted in excess wood debris. Larger properties or rural homes with extensive wood storage may require professional removal to manage large quantities efficiently. Commercial properties, such as campgrounds or outdoor event spaces, may also need periodic wood removal to maintain safety and appearance.

The overview below groups typical Wood Pile Removal proj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Santa Ana, CA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Small Wood Pile Removal - Typically ranges from $150-$400 for removing a few small piles or a single load. Many routine jobs fall within this range, depending on pile size and accessibility. Larger or more complex projects can exceed this, but they are less common.
Medium-Sized Pile Clearing - Costs generally fall between $400-$1,200 for removing moderate amounts of wood or multiple piles. Most projects in Santa Ana tend to land in this range, with fewer reaching the higher end due to additional labor or difficult access.
Large or Multiple Pile Removal - Larger jobs can range from $1,200-$3,000, especially when dealing with extensive piles or difficult locations. Such projects are less frequent but may be necessary for larger property cleanups or commercial sites.
Full Property Wood Removal - Complete removal of wood piles from large properties or multiple sites can cost $3,000 or more, with some complex projects reaching $5,000+. These are typically larger-scale jobs that require significant labor and equipment, but they are relatively uncommon for routine need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
